Output 73e1675c70d85302fcc3ae80177c7286f8c58c087063a9bd6072110c7c6c28dd:22

value
351020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ee3989ee9b08719829770cc0a5c7d1c7a52486fc OP_EQUAL
address
3PQdg4jFteHRdHNbgvPzdbR874PHDr9ZgY
transaction
73e1675c70d85302fcc3ae80177c7286f8c58c087063a9bd6072110c7c6c28dd
confirmations
240902
spent
true